Why Work with a Medicare Insurance Agent in South Carolina?

Medicare Insurance is not one-size-fits-all. From Original Medicare Insurance to Medigap and Medicare Advantage plans, your choices depend on your health, your finances, and what’s available in South Carolina.

A local agent can help you:

  • Compare Medicare Insurance Advantage plans in South Carolina
  • Review Part D (prescription drug) coverage options
  • Explore Medigap (Supplement) plans accepted in SC
  • Understand enrollment periods and avoid penalties
  • Navigate Medicare Insurance if you’re still working or retiring soon
  • Coordinate coverage with South Carolina Medicaid if eligible


And the best part? There’s no cost to speak with a licensed Medicare Insurance agent near you.
